Search…

X3 Photo Gallery Support Forums

Search…
 
User avatar
alexhenes
Experienced
Topic Author
Posts: 568
Joined: 28 Sep 2006, 16:13

I am not a robot

28 Feb 2016, 18:23

Suggestion: It would be great to have some type of humanity test on the contact form :D
Alex
https://www.merelyafleshwound.com
https://www.goldenbikeshop.com
 
User avatar
mjau-mjau
X3 Wizard
Posts: 13998
Joined: 30 Sep 2006, 03:37

Re: I am not a robot

28 Feb 2016, 23:38

alexhenes wrote:Suggestion: It would be great to have some type of humanity test on the contact form :D
Did you get any spam emails from bots yet? Imagevue X3 already incorporates extensive anti-bot measures for the contact form.

1. If you noticed, there are TWO invisible "honeypot" fields in the contact form. They are disguised as name/nickname fields, and one of them is pre-populated, while the other as empty. A bot will want to fill the fields, or at least do something with them (else what would be the purpose of a bot if it doesn't fill fields?) ... If they are changed, the mail is blocked, as it's clearly not a human. Even though the mail is blocked, the bot thinks it succeeded.

2. Unlike most forms, the form ACTION="mailscript.php" is hidden in X3, and the form submit is triggered by javascript instead. The reason other pages don't do this, is because they are hanging on to the vague idea that "yea, but we gotta support browsers without javascript also". Bots don't generally support javascript, and are incapable of this process, which requires "clicking" the send button.
 
User avatar
alexhenes
Experienced
Topic Author
Posts: 568
Joined: 28 Sep 2006, 16:13

Re: I am not a robot

29 Feb 2016, 10:26

I have not received spam... was just thinking about the feature. Cool implementation!!!
Alex
https://www.merelyafleshwound.com
https://www.goldenbikeshop.com